"What A Wonderful Ward!"

About: Conquest Hospital

Even though I arrived on Cookson Devas at a very early hour I was greeted cheerfully by the staff and shown to my bed where all was ready for my surgery that morning. From the outset, I was impressed by the general atmosphere of calm efficiency coupled with genuine warmth which ensured the patient was able to relax and make themselves comfortable. All those involved in my care displayed the highest degree of professionalism at all times yet were so friendly and nothing was too much trouble for them.

This general air of well-being was evident in the operating theatre where again all concerned went out of their way to ensure the patients were as comfortable as possible and constantly offered reassurance and advice. I would like to take this opportunity to apologise to my lovely anaesthetic team for telling them I only suffered from ‘mild’ hay fever then promptly having a sneezing fit whilst wearing an oxygen mask; I was unable to at the time as suddenly it all went dark!

Due to my mobility problems I spent some time being transported around the hospital and again this was carried out with great courtesy, everyone ensuring they introduced themselves and constantly enquired as to my welfare. On my return to the ward I was presented with my meals, which were delicious and very well presented from an impressive menu; the choice and quality a testament to the Conquest catering staff.

The standard of hygiene on the ward was impressive as it was generally throughout the hospital and made me realise how fortunate we locals are to have this facility but, as always, it is about the people and I am sure the Conquest Management appreciate the lengths all their staff go to every single day to maintain this excellent level of service: I know the patients do.
